India Vinyl Windows Market is Expected to Register a CAGR of 7.81% Through 2031
Rapid Urbanization & Housing Demand and Growth in the
Construction & Real Estate Sector are likely to propel the market during
the forecast period.
According to
TechSci Research report, “India Vinyl Windows Market – By Region,
Competition, Forecast and Opportunities, 2021-2031F”, India Vinyl Windows Market was valued at USD 4.51
Billion in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 7.15 Billion by 2031 with a CAGR
of 7.81% during the forecast period.
India
is undergoing a significant transformation driven by rapid urbanization. As
more people migrate from rural areas to cities in search of better employment
opportunities and living standards, the demand for residential infrastructure
has surged. This trend has led to a boom in the construction of affordable and
mid-income housing projects, particularly in Tier 1 and Tier 2 cities. Vinyl
windows, known for their cost-effectiveness, durability, and low maintenance,
have emerged as a preferred choice in these developments.
One
of the key advantages of vinyl (uPVC) windows is their energy efficiency. In
densely populated urban settings where energy consumption and insulation are
major concerns, vinyl windows provide excellent thermal insulation, reducing
the reliance on artificial heating and cooling systems. This feature is
especially appealing to developers and homeowners looking to meet green
building standards and reduce electricity bills.
Government
initiatives like the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ana (PMAY) and Smart Cities Mission
are also pushing for large-scale residential construction, further boosting the
demand for modern, reliable, and affordable window solutions. Vinyl windows
meet these requirements effectively.
Urban
infrastructure is evolving with a focus on aesthetics and sustainability. Vinyl
windows are available in a range of finishes and styles, giving architects and
builders design flexibility while ensuring environmental compliance. As
urbanization continues, the vinyl window market in India is expected to expand
significantly, riding on the back of strong housing demand and the push for
modern, energy-efficient construction solutions.

Based
on End User, The residential segment dominated the Indian vinyl windows market
due to a combination of demographic, economic, and policy-driven factors that
have significantly increased demand for modern, cost-effective, and
energy-efficient housing solutions.
One
of the primary reasons is rapid urbanization and population growth, which have
led to a substantial rise in residential construction, particularly in urban
and semi-urban areas. As more people migrate to cities, there is an increasing
need for affordable and mid-income housing. Vinyl (uPVC) windows, with their
durability, low maintenance, and insulation benefits, have become a popular
choice among builders and homeowners in this segment.
Government
initiatives such as the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ana (PMAY) and the Smart Cities
Mission have further accelerated the development of residential infrastructure.
These programs encourage the use of sustainable and cost-effective building
materials, making vinyl windows an ideal fit due to their energy efficiency and
long service life. Additionally, the growing Indian middle class is becoming
more aware of the benefits of modern home improvement products. Vinyl windows
offer a sleek aesthetic, noise reduction, weather resistance, and reduced
energy bills—features that appeal to homeowners looking to upgrade their living
spaces.
Compared
to commercial or industrial applications, the residential sector experiences
higher volume consumption due to the sheer number of individual housing units
and apartment complexes under development. Builders prefer vinyl windows for
their ease of installation, uniform quality, and adaptability to different
design requirements. Furthermore, with increasing focus on sustainability and
green building certifications, vinyl windows are gaining traction as a
preferred choice for eco-conscious residential projects.
Based
on Region, West India is emerging as the fastest-growing region in the Indian
vinyl windows market due to a combination of urban development, industrial
growth, climate considerations, and increased consumer awareness. States like
Maharashtra, Gujarat, and Rajasthan are experiencing rapid infrastructural
expansion, particularly in cities such as Mumbai, Pune, Ahmedabad, Surat, and
Jaipur. These urban centers are witnessing a surge in residential, commercial,
and mixed-use developments, all of which contribute to increased demand for
modern, durable, and energy-efficient window solutions like vinyl windows.
A
significant driver in this region is Maharashtra, one of India’s most
industrialized and urbanized states. With mega infrastructure projects, smart
city initiatives, and affordable housing schemes underway, the demand for
cost-effective and sustainable building materials has surged. Vinyl windows,
with their low maintenance, weather resistance, and thermal insulation
properties, are increasingly preferred by builders and homeowners alike.
Gujarat’s
business-friendly environment and expanding industrial base also fuel
construction activity, leading to increased adoption of vinyl windows in both
commercial and residential buildings. Furthermore, the harsh weather conditions
in parts of West India, such as high temperatures and dust levels, make vinyl
windows an ideal choice due to their superior sealing and durability compared
to traditional materials. Additionally, rising awareness of green building
practices and the availability of a wide range of vinyl window designs have
appealed to the region’s evolving aesthetic and environmental preferences.
Organized retail presence and improved distribution channels in West India have
also made these products more accessible.
